What is Rome in the 200s BCE?In general, Rome had a number of issues in the 200s BCE, including as economic instability, governmental corruption, and invasions by barbarian tribes.
Diocletian the Great introduced the Tetrarchy, a set of reforms aimed at addressing Rome's financial issues. The implementation of price controls, the development of state-run monopolies, and the issue of new money were some of these. By splitting the empire into more manageable administrative divisions and establishing a more centralized form of governance, Diocletian also aimed to improve efficiency. Despite the fact that these actions may have momentarily steadied the economy, they eventually fell short in addressing the root reasons of Rome's economic issues and increased the level of government interference in the market.
In order to strengthen the economy of the empire and stabilize the currency, he developed a new gold coin called the solidus. Along with other steps to promote trade and business, he also lowered taxes. Many of these measures, nevertheless, did not last over time and did not deal with the fundamental challenges that Rome's economy was experiencing.

read this stanza. ""hope"" is the thing with feathers — that perches in the soul — and sings the tune without the words — and never stops — at all — wha
The stanza you have provided is from the poem "Hope" is the thing with feathers by Emily Dickinson. In this stanza, Dickinson uses vivid imagery to personify hope as a bird with feathers that resides in the soul.
The metaphorical bird is depicted as singing a melody without words, representing the intangible nature of hope. The repetition of the phrase "and never stops — at all" emphasizes the enduring and unwavering nature of hope, suggesting that it persists endlessly.Through this concise stanza, Emily Dickinson captures the essence of hope as a powerful and persistent force within the human spirit. By comparing hope to a bird, she highlights its ethereal and transcendent quality, beyond the limitations of human language. This portrayal resonates with readers, evoking a sense of optimism and resilience in the face of adversity.Overall, Dickinson's stanza beautifully encapsulates the intangible yet influential nature of hope, suggesting that it is an innate and everlasting companion that sustains and uplifts the human soul.

what is the term used for chemical secretion of endocrine glands responsible for changes taking place in the body answer in detail
Answer:
Hormones
Explanation:
Hormones are chemical substances secreted by the endocrine glands and are responsible for various changes that occur in the body.
There are several hormones secreted by endocrine glands. A typical example is thyroxine which is secreted by the thyroid gland, Oxytocin which is secreted by the pituitary gland etc

how does the maccabees fight compare and contrast with the fight involving the annex inhabitants
The Maccabees were a Jewish rebel group that fought against the Seleucid Empire in the 2nd century BCE. Their fight was primarily for religious freedom and the restoration of the Temple in Jerusalem.
The annex inhabitants, on the other hand, refers to the annexation of territories by Israel in the late 20th century, which resulted in conflicts with the Palestinian people.
While the Maccabees fought for religious freedom, the conflict involving the annex inhabitants is primarily about land and political power. The Maccabees were also fighting against a foreign power, while the conflict involving the annex inhabitants is more of an internal struggle within a disputed territory.
Furthermore, the Maccabees fought with guerrilla tactics and relied on surprise attacks, while the conflict involving the annex inhabitants has involved more conventional warfare with modern weapons.
Overall, while there may be some similarities in terms of the desire for freedom and autonomy, the nature and circumstances of the two fights are vastly different.
